SSMS:执行当前行的键盘快捷键?

时间:2011-04-04 09:49:22

标签: sql-server sql-server-2008 keyboard-shortcuts ssms

SQL Server Management Studio:有没有办法执行当前行(键盘快捷键)而不突出显示它?

7 个答案:

答案 0 :(得分:11)

预先突出显示文字,即点击组合 Home Shift + End F5 会出现是唯一的选择。

在此处查看答案:How can I run just the statement my cursor is on in SQL Server Management Studio?

答案 1 :(得分:4)

加载项SQL Complete具有此确切功能。使用热键执行当前语句而不选择它。他们的免费快递版本有它,但我也推荐标准版本的附加功能。这是一个节省大量时间。

答案 2 :(得分:2)

https://connect.microsoft.com/SQLServer/feedback/details/125200/execute-current-statement就此而言是一个连接问题 - 猜猜它是一个低优先级。

我刚刚习惯使用标准键盘快捷键。其中一个是(如果我想使用的查询最后编写)使用ctrl-shift-home选择此查询之前的所有内容,然后按ctrl-k,ctrl-c将其注释掉,点击结束,然后F5。一旦我需要全部回来我只需按住ctrl-a然后ctrl-k,ctrl-u再次取消注释。

在任何一种情况下,它都有助于熟悉键盘:)

答案 3 :(得分:1)

我知道将执行Execute的2个快捷方式,但如果SQL文件中有更多的SQL语句,除非您突出显示所需的行,否则它将全部执行。

F5 ctrl+E

答案 4 :(得分:0)

我没有遇到过这样做的快捷方式,而不先选择行。 SSMS Keyboard Shortcuts MSDN文章中也没有列出,因此我认为不可能。

答案 5 :(得分:0)

这对我有用:主页,Shift +左键单击

答案 6 :(得分:-2)

这是对DaveRead答案的改进: Shift + Home F5